The Houseboat is a stunning debut novel by Dane Bahr, a dark and atmospheric noir mystery set in the small town of Oscar, Iowa during the early 1960s. When a girl stumbles out of the woods claiming her boyfriend has been murdered, all eyes turn to Rigby Sellers — a deeply unsettling social outcast who lives alone on a decaying houseboat moored along the Mississippi River, keeping company only with stolen mannequins he treats as his family.
Town sheriff Amos Fielding knows the case is beyond him and calls in regional detective Edward Ness, a man haunted by his own painful past. As the investigation deepens and a great Mississippi flood threatens to swallow the town whole, Ness and Fielding find themselves chasing a suspect whose bizarre behavior blurs every line between danger and madness, guilt and innocence.
